Industry Insights: The Critical Role of Payment Infrastructure
Payment systems are the backbone of online gambling operations, directly influencing user trust and operational efficiency. According to recent industry data, over 85% of gamblers cite flexible payment options as a key factor in their decision to deposit funds, highlighting the importance of a diverse payment ecosystem.
Traditional methods such as credit/debit cards still dominate, yet digital wallets, cryptocurrencies, and instant bank transfers have rapidly gained popularity. These options offer speed, privacy, and increased security—traits highly valued in an industry attuned to regulatory compliance and responsible gambling concerns.
Emerging Trends in Payment Methods
The landscape continues to evolve with innovations like blockchain-based payments and biometric authentication, pushing the industry towards a more inclusive and secure environment. The incorporation of these methods caters especially to younger, tech-savvy players seeking frictionless experiences.
| Method | Speed | Security | Accessibility | Regulatory Considerations |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Credit/Debit Cards | Instant | Moderate (3D Secure, encryption) | High | Well-established, regulated |
| E-wallets (e.g., PayPal, Skrill) | Instant | High (tokenisation, encryption) | High | Subject to banking regulations |
| Cryptocurrencies | Near-instant | High (blockchain transparency, pseudonymity) | Moderate (wallet setup needed) | Variable, depending on jurisdiction |
| Bank Transfers | Minutes to hours | High (secure channels) | Moderate | Regulated banking channels |
Ensuring Trustworthiness: The Industry’s Emphasis on Security and Compliance
Security breaches and financial fraud remain significant concerns for both operators and players. Implementing robust, compliant payment solutions mitigates these risks and aligns with global standards such as the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ard (PCI DSS) and GDPR regulations within Europe.
Operators increasingly turn to third-party payment providers to integrate encrypted, multi-layered authentication and fraud prevention algorithms. Ensuring transparency about available methods and their security features bolsters user confidence—a factor central to customer retention and brand loyalty.

Role of Payment Method Innovation in Regulatory Compliance and Player Protection
Regulators emphasize transparent, secure, and fair operation standards that include rigorous controls over financial transactions. Some jurisdictions mandate the use of licensed payment processors, while others favour decentralised and verifiable methods like blockchain technology.
Operators that adopt a diverse selection of compliant, flexible payment options position themselves as responsible stakeholders committed to player protection and financial integrity. This approach fosters confidence and appeals to a global customer base that increasingly demands privacy and security.
